Global Coronavirus Infection Market: Outline
Coronavirus is the type of virus that
belongs to either of the two subfamilies, Coronavirinae or Torovirinae
and it generally affects the respiratory tract of mammals. Coronavirus
is thus called as it has a crown-like appearance and in Latin, the word
‘corona’ means crown. Human coronaviruses (HCoV) were discovered in the
1960s from the naval cavities of patients affected with common cold.
These viruses cause a range of serious infections in humans from common
cold to severe respiratory problems. Coronavirus is spread through
droplets, i.e., by coughing or sneezing and there is a limited
possibility that this large family of virus can also be spread by close
contacts with an ability to pass from person to person. Sore throat,
coughing, fever, respiratory infection and difficulty in breathing are
some of the most common symptoms of coronavirus infection.
Global Coronavirus Infection Market: Key Categories
Based on the infections caused by coronavirus infection, the market can be segmented as follows:
- HCoV-229E: causes common cold, pneumonia, and bronchiolitis
- HCoV-OC43: causes respiratory tract infection and pneumonia in infants
- SARS-CoV: causes severe acute respiratory syndrome (SARS)
- New Haven CoV: causes Kawasaki disease, aneurysmsof the coronary arteries
- HKU1-CoV: causes acute respiratory distress and bilateral pneumonia
- MERS-CoV (Middle East respiratory syndrome coronavirus): causes bronchial infections
There are few coronavirus vaccines
available in the market such as inactivated coronavirus vaccine, live
attenuated coronavirus vaccine and S-Protein based coronavirus vaccine.
Various precautions and therapeutic drugs can also be taken to prevent
or minimize the effect of this fatal infection. Some of the precautions
are as follows:
- Standard precaution: hand hygiene, eye protection, disinfection of equipments etc.
- Droplet precaution: Use of medical mask and restricted patient movement
- Airborne precaution: Use of PPE (personal protective equipment), gloves etc.
